BTS Shark Coloring Book
BTS Shark Coloring Book is an online game that you can play for free. Let's play the nice painting game! Choose your favorite color to color these cute sharks. Maybe you can become an artist. Have a good time in BTS Shark Coloring Book!
BTS Shark Coloring Book Gameplay Instructions
Mouse or tap to play.
